We went for a scenic ride today (70 F) in the foothills of the Ozarks here in Missouri. My buddy has a 2014 Honda Grom but he mounted a Mobius standard lens 1080P 30FPS camera on his helmet. Here is a clip from it. At one of our stops someone on a BMW had a Go Pro mounted in front of the windshield. Since Target now has the Go Pro for $129 and the Mobius is about $90, the decision is a bit tougher. I like being able to turn my head with the helmet cam. That said, maybe the image is more stabile on the bike mount. The Mobius is tiny and not noticeable on top of his helmet with Velcro. The Go-Pro plus mount seems too bulky for a helmet.
Which is best and why? Are there better camera choices for the same $$$? Which mount is best? Here is the Mobius helmet mount clip my buddy did mainly of my PCX unedited. He ran out of card space.

Yes - for under $90 a HD camcorder that weights 39 grams is hard to find with stabilization.

In reality, mounted correctly they look pretty good. Did you view the short clip I posted? That was only using a bit of Velcro tape. They run these on RC stuff a lot. The cameras are available in standard and wide angle lenses. The wide angle supposedly appears a bit steadier but I like the undistorted standard lens better.
This clip is of a quick and dirty mount that could be improved slightly to minimize vibration/shakiness but it's not bad IMO.

I use a GoPro Hero3 myself. I didn't go with the helmet mount because the camera pretty much NEEDS to be mounted right side up, in only one direction in order to record an image properly. The handlebar mount didn't do much good either as you'll get a lot of jolting sounds whenever you hit a tiny bump on the road, plus the 3-way mount isn't exactly 3-way, meaning you'll either be recording your left side or your right side. Mounting on a panel would result in the same problem with road noise.
In the end, I settled for a chest mount. You can't see what I'm looking at with my head turned, but at least I don't have to be worried about my head being jerked around if I'm trying to do a head check on the highway at 50+ mph.
